American rapper, songwriter and producer, Jay Z has shared his favourite 2019 ‘Year End Picks’ on Tidal Playlist.
There are 40 tracks total, including a song “Collateral Damage” by Burna Boy, a Nigerian singer.
Burna Boy’s Collateral Damage is number 16th on Jay Z’s favourite 40-track playlist that were released this year.
The annual rundown also includes tracks from DaBaby, Drake, Rick Ross, Travis Scott, Solange, Tyler the Creator, Koffee, Kanye West, Freddie Gibbs and Madlib, J. Cole, Denzel Curry, Megan Thee Stallion, Maxo Kream, his wife Beyonce, and more.
KanyiDaily had reported in November that Burna Boy was nominated for the 2020 Grammy Awards following the release of his latest body of work, ‘African Giant’.
The album is nominated in the Best World Album category. Other contenders for the same win are Altin Gün for Gece, Bokanté & Metropole Orkest Conducted By Jules Buckley for What Heat, Nathalie Joachim With Spektral Quartet for Fanm D’Ayiti, and Angelique Kidjo for Celia.
